The Gucci vs. Louis Vuitton Paradigm: A Clash of Titans

Their rivalry isn't simply about sales figures; it's a battle for cultural relevance, brand identity, and the coveted status symbol associated with ownership.

Gucci: Often associated with bold, flamboyant designs, a rich history rooted in Italian craftsmanship, and a more rebellious, avant-garde aesthetic. Gucci's marketing often emphasizes creativity, artistic collaborations, and a sense of playful irreverence. The brand's evolution under different creative directors has seen it navigate shifts in style and target demographics, maintaining its position as a leading player in the luxury market.

Louis Vuitton: Known for its classic, timeless designs, its iconic monogram canvas, and a heritage built on meticulous craftsmanship and unparalleled quality. Louis Vuitton projects an image of understated elegance, sophisticated luxury, and enduring value. The brand's emphasis is on heritage, tradition, and a consistent commitment to high-quality materials and construction.

The choice between Gucci and Louis Vuitton often reflects the wearer's personal style and aspirations. A Gucci enthusiast might appreciate the brand's bolder statements, its embrace of contemporary trends, and its association with a more expressive, individualistic aesthetic. Conversely, a Louis Vuitton devotee might value the brand's timeless elegance, its heritage, and the perceived longevity and exclusivity of its products.
